When is Rosa Parks Day?

Rosa Parks Day is observed on December 1st each year. This day serves as a commemoration of Rosa Parks’ historic act of civil disobedience in 1955 when she refused to give up her seat on a bus in Montgomery, Alabama, sparking the Montgomery Bus Boycott and becoming a pivotal moment in the American Civil Rights Movement. 

People across the United States use this day to reflect on Parks’ courageous stand against racial segregation and to promote principles of equality and justice.

History of Rosa Parks Day

Rosa Parks Day commemorates the life and legacy of Rosa Parks, a courageous African American woman whose pivotal role in the American Civil Rights Movement left an indelible mark on history. 

The day is observed on December 1st, coinciding with the anniversary of Parks’ arrest in 1955 for refusing to surrender her bus seat to a white passenger in Montgomery, Alabama. 

This act of civil disobedience led to the Montgomery Bus Boycott, a 13-month-long protest against racial segregation on public transportation. The boycott marked a turning point in the struggle for civil rights, ultimately leading to a Supreme Court ruling declaring segregation on public buses unconstitutional. 

Rosa Parks’ steadfast refusal to comply with unjust laws and her commitment to equality continue to inspire generations, and the establishment of Rosa Parks Day serves as a testament to her enduring impact on the fight for social justice and equality.

How to Celebrate Rosa Parks Day

As we commemorate Rosa Parks Day, it is an opportune moment for both individuals and businesses to reflect on the legacy of a woman whose defiance against racial injustice played a pivotal role in the American Civil Rights Movement. 

This section offers a range of thoughtful ideas for individuals and businesses to honor Rosa Parks’ courage and contribute to the ongoing pursuit of equality. 

From personal reflections to meaningful corporate initiatives, these suggestions aim to inspire diverse ways of celebrating Rosa Parks Day that go beyond mere observance, encouraging active engagement and solidarity.

Ideas for Individuals:

  • Educational Reflection: Take the time to learn more about Rosa Parks’ life and contributions to the civil rights movement through books, documentaries, or online resources.
  • Community Volunteering: Participate in local community service projects that promote equality and social justice, embodying the spirit of Parks’ activism.
  • Discussion Circles: Host or join discussions about civil rights, racial equality, and activism, fostering a space for open dialogue and learning.
  • Artistic Expressions: Create and share art, poetry, or music that reflects on the themes of equality, justice, and resistance.
  • Act of Kindness: Perform random acts of kindness in your community, echoing the positive change that can result from individual actions.

Ideas for Businesses:

  • Educational Initiatives: Launch educational campaigns within your workplace, sharing information about Rosa Parks and the significance of her contributions to civil rights.
  • Collaborations with Nonprofits: Partner with local nonprofits focused on racial equality and contribute a percentage of sales or services to support their initiatives.
  • Diversity and Inclusion Workshops: Organize workshops and training sessions on diversity and inclusion for employees, promoting a more equitable workplace.
  • Social Media Campaigns: Utilize your company’s social media platforms to share educational content, inspiring messages, and stories related to Rosa Parks Day.
  • Special Promotions: Offer special discounts or promotions on products or services, with a portion of the proceeds donated to organizations working towards racial justice.

Whether as individuals or businesses, the celebration of Rosa Parks Day presents an opportunity to actively engage in the ongoing struggle for equality. By incorporating these ideas, we can honor Rosa Parks’ legacy by fostering awareness, education, and meaningful actions that contribute to a more just and inclusive society.

Beyond the commemoration of Rosa Parks Day, there exists a tapestry of additional holidays that collectively contribute to the broader narrative of civil rights, equality, and social justice. 

These interconnected occasions pay homage to individuals, movements, and milestones that have shaped the course of history, reflecting the shared commitment to fostering a world characterized by inclusivity and respect for fundamental human rights. 

This section explores several other holidays related to Rosa Parks Day, offering a nuanced perspective on the ongoing journey towards a more just and equitable society.

  • Martin Luther King Jr. Day (Third Monday in January): A day dedicated to honoring the achievements and legacy of Dr. Martin Luther King Jr., a prominent leader in the American Civil Rights Movement.
  • Juneteenth (June 19th): Commemorating the emancipation of enslaved African Americans in the United States and celebrating freedom and equality.
  • Emancipation Day (Various Dates): Observed in different states, this holiday marks the abolition of slavery and the granting of freedom to enslaved individuals.
  • International Human Rights Day (December 10th): Globally recognized, this day emphasizes the importance of human rights and advocates for the protection and promotion of basic freedoms for all.
